Turpal Bisultanov
Danish Greco-Roman wrestler From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Turpal-Ali Alvievich Bisultanov (Russian: Турпал-Али Альвиевич Бисултанов; born 14 October 2001) is a Danish Greco-Roman wrestler.

Career
Turpal Bisultanov won the silver medal in the 87 kg event at the 2022 World Wrestling Championships held in Belgrade, Serbia.[1] He won the gold medal in the men's 87 kg event at the 2022 European Wrestling Championships held in Budapest, Hungary.[2] He also won the gold medal in the Greco-Roman style 87 kg at the 2021 European Juniors Wrestling Championships in Germany.[3]
He won one of the bronze medals in the 87 kg event at the 2024 Summer Olympics in Paris, France.[4] He defeated Dávid Losonczi of Hungary in his bronze medal match.[4]

Personal life
Bisultanov is the younger brother of Rajbek Bisultanov.[5]
